Question

State which of the following are oxidized or reduced giving reasons ?
I) NN3
II) ClCl

Open in App
Solution

When there is gain in oxidation state or, loss of electrons it is called oxidation when, there is ,loss in oxidation state or gain in electrons it is called reductions
I. N+3eN3
N is reduced .[gain in electrons].
II. C¯lCl+¯e
Cl is oxidized[loss in electrons]
